Output ec41c0c2958186afd74b04f90c26ee11fed779add8944ff94ae78c54bafde8b5:8

value
39028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 200cc712e0e9363c10bb6eca5f468a1e0039f0ac OP_EQUAL
address
34cUrVF3XPuajQES2uKBJLB2HUxn7nz6xq
transaction
ec41c0c2958186afd74b04f90c26ee11fed779add8944ff94ae78c54bafde8b5
spent
true